.fpls.fpls-wallgroup-valentino-interactive_map{--underline-color:#e9e9e9;--link-hover-transitions-duration:1000ms}@media screen and (min-width:1025px){.fpls.fpls-wallgroup-valentino-interactive_map :target{scroll-margin-top:var(--vlt-header-height-desktop,56px)}}@media screen and (max-width:1024px){.fpls.fpls-wallgroup-valentino-interactive_map :target{scroll-margin-top:var(--vlt-header-height-mobile,66px)}}.fpls.fpls-wallgroup-valentino-interactive_map .fpls-text-module__wrapper{padding:12px 0 0}@media screen and (max-width:1024px){.fpls.fpls-wallgroup-valentino-interactive_map .fpls-text-module__wrapper{padding:32px 18px 0}}.fpls.fpls-wallgroup-valentino-interactive_map .fpls-text-module__inner{max-width:940px;margin:0 auto}.fpls.fpls-wallgroup-valentino-interactive_map .fpls-text-module__title{font-family:DINPro;font-weight:400;font-size:24px;line-height:1.11111111;letter-spacing:-.04em;text-align:center;vertical-align:middle;margin:0 0 24px 0}@media screen and (max-width:1024px){.fpls.fpls-wallgroup-valentino-interactive_map .fpls-text-module__title{line-height:1.16666667;letter-spacing:-.03em}}.fpls.fpls-wallgroup-valentino-interactive_map .fpls-text-module__subtitle{font-family:DINPro;font-weight:400;font-size:18px;line-height:1.2;letter-spacing:-.03em;text-align:center;vertical-align:middle;margin:0 0 24px 0}.fpls.fpls-wallgroup-valentino-interactive_map .fpls-wallgroup-tabs{margin-bottom:0!important;padding:18px 0}.fpls.fpls-wallgroup-valentino-interactive_map .fpls-wallgroup-tabs .fpls-wallgroup-tab a{border:none!important;font-family:DINPro;font-weight:400;font-size:15px;line-height:1.2;letter-spacing:-.03em;padding:0 0 8px;margin:0 12px;display:inline;color:#000;transition:background-size .6s cubic-bezier(.86, 0, .07, 1);background-size:0 1px;background-repeat:no-repeat;background-position:right bottom;background-image:linear-gradient(to right,var(--underline-color) 100%,transparent 0);text-decoration:none}@media screen and (min-width:1025px){.fpls.fpls-wallgroup-valentino-interactive_map .fpls-wallgroup-tabs .fpls-wallgroup-tab a:hover{background-size:100% 1px;background-position:left bottom}}.fpls.fpls-wallgroup-valentino-interactive_map .fpls-wallgroup-tabs .fpls-wallgroup-tab a.current{font-weight:700;background-size:100% 1px;background-position:left bottom;background-image:linear-gradient(to right,var(--underline-color) 100%,transparent 0);transition:color .5s,background-size .6s cubic-bezier(.86, 0, .07, 1);background-repeat:no-repeat;margin-left:calc(var(--icon-size) + var(--icon-margin-right))}@media screen and (max-width:1024px){.fpls.fpls-wallgroup-valentino-interactive_map .fpls-wallgroup-tabs .fpls-wallgroup-tab a.current{background-size:100% 1px}}.fpls.fpls-wallgroup-valentino-interactive_map .fpls-wallgroup-tabs .fpls-wallgroup-tab a.current:hover{animation:underline-bg var(--link-hover-transitions-duration) cubic-bezier(.86,0,.07,1) forwards}@keyframes underline-bg{0%{background-size:100% 1px;background-position:right bottom}49%{background-size:0 1px;background-position:right bottom}50%{background-size:0 1px;background-position:left bottom}100%{background-size:100% 1px;background-position:left bottom}}